What Affects Residential & Commercial Roofing Costs in Pattison?
Understanding pricing factors helps you budget accurately and avoid surprises
labor costs
Labor rates in Pattison reflect Waller County's market, typically higher near Houston metro due to skilled roofer demand. Experienced crews for steep or commercial roofs cost more.
market dynamics
High demand post-hail or hurricanes drives up prices. Supply chain issues for materials like shingles can add costs. Rural location keeps some rates competitive vs. big cities.
seasonal trends
Spring and fall see busier schedules after Texas storms, potentially raising rates. Summer heat may slow work but increase AC-related repairs.
π§± Key Pricing Components
- β - Roof size and pitch: Larger roofs or steep slopes mean more labor and safety gear.
- β - Materials chosen: Asphalt shingles often lower cost; metal, tile, or commercial-grade higher.
- β - Damage extent: Repairs cheaper than full replacements; storm damage inflates scope.
- β - Access and extras: Hard-to-reach areas, tear-off, or underlayment add to the bill.
- β - Permits and disposal: Local Waller County fees and debris haul-away.

How to Save Money on Residential & Commercial Roofing
Smart strategies to get quality service without overpaying
Tip
- Request itemized quotes breaking down labor, materials, and fees.
Tip
- Compare at least 3 local licensed roofers in Pattison area.
Tip
- Ask about warranties, insurance proof, and cleanup policies.
Tip
- Time quotes post-storm carefully to avoid inflated rush pricing.
Tip
- Check for financing options if needed, but read terms.
Pricing Red Flags
Warning Sign
- Unusually low bids: May cut corners on quality materials or licensed work.
Warning Sign
- Hidden fees like disposal or permits tacked on later.
Warning Sign
- High-pressure tactics: 'Act now or price goes up'βtake time to compare.
Warning Sign
- No written contract or vague scopes.
Warning Sign
- Unlicensed or out-of-area storm chasers.
Pricing Questions
Common questions about residential & commercial roofing costs in Pattison
π¬ What drives roofing costs in Pattison most?
Mainly roof size, pitch, materials, and damage type. Local storm history in TX often expands scope unexpectedly.
π¬ How do I know if I need a full roof replacement?
Signs: Multiple leaks, missing granules, or age over 20 years. Get inspections from 2-3 pros for opinions.
π¬ Are there cheaper materials for Texas roofs?
Asphalt shingles common and affordable, but metal lasts longer in hail-prone Waller County. Weigh upfront vs. long-term.
π¬ Does roof pitch affect pricing much?
Yes, steeper pitches require specialized equipment and time, bumping labor 20-50% higher typically.
π¬ When is best time for roofing quotes here?
Avoid peak storm season (spring). Winter or early fall often has better availability and rates.
π¬ How to spot fair pricing from locals?
Compare itemized bidsβsimilar totals with differences in materials/warranties. Ignore door-knockers without refs.
